A scholar of digital humanities, Habeebullah Abdulkabeer Akinlabi has recommended data visualization, a powerful tool that helps organizations understand complex data and communicate insights effectively. With the explosion of big data, data visualization has become increasingly crucial for businesses and organizations across industries.
This was contained in a plenary session of the conference of the College of Management and Social Sciences, Fountain University Osogbo where the scholar presented the topic on "Data and Information Visualization in NASFAT; an Actualization of the Innovative and Infrastructural Development of the UN SDG (9)".

He observed that Nasrul-Lahi-l-Fatih Society (NASFAT) is an Islamic organization based in Nigeria that aims to promote and propagate the teachings of Islam, as well as provide social and welfare services to its members and the wider community. The organization was founded in 1995 and has since grown to become one of the largest Islamic organizations in Nigeria, with branches across the country and internationally, as such, suggests how the concepts can be adopted by the (NASFAT) as an innovative tool for presenting the Islamic organization's data.

He concluded that Data visualization can be a powerful tool for NASFAT to better understand and communicate her impact.
